Output e7d5e894e83bdd5fcabda144635f413ef6484097c83e5d3344cab44e2440dc76:85

value
3000000
script pubkey
OP_0 OP_PUSHBYTES_20 899731ba1f6cb4e982461f94931681599761ddf2
address
bc1q3xtnrwsldj6wnqjxr72fx95ptxtkrh0j2wuu94
transaction
e7d5e894e83bdd5fcabda144635f413ef6484097c83e5d3344cab44e2440dc76
confirmations
13144
spent
true